Fishbowl Punch
- one 6 ounce frozen lemonade concentrate
- 4 cups water
- 1/4 cup sugar
- one 0.22 ounce envelope blue-color unsweetened soft drink mix
- 1 liter bottle lemon-lime carbonated beverage
- refreezable plastic ice cubes in fish, shell shapes or pirate shape ice cubes
- In a large nonmetal pitcher, combine the lemonade concentrate, water and sugar. Stir in soft drink mix. Cover and chill mixture until serving.
- To serve, put lemonade mixture to punch bowl. If you don’t have a punch bowl, use a large, new clean, round aquarium. Add refreezable ice cubes. Makes 9 servings.

Fishing Pole Cookies
- 1/2 cup butter, softened
- 1 cup sugar
- 2 teaspoon baking powder
- 1 egg
- 2 tablespoons milk
- 1/2 teaspoons vanilla
- 2 1/4 cups flour
- 4 to 4 1/2 cups sifted powdered sugar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la
- 1/4 cup milk
- Food coloring
- six 1/4 inch-diameter wooden dowels, painted with non-toxic paint
- Beat butter fo 30 secs. Add sugar and baking powder. Beat in egg, 2 tablespoons milk, and 1/2 teaspoon vanilla until combined. Beat in as much flour as you can. Stir in remaining flour. Divide dough in half. Cover; chill 1 hour.
- Preheat oven to 375 F. On a lightly floured surface, roll dough, one half at a time, to about 1/4-inch thickness. Use 2 1/2-to 3-inch fish-shape cookie cutters to cut dough, rerolling dough as necessary. Transfer shapes to ungreased cookie sheets, leaving 2 inches between cookies. With a plastic drinking straw, make a hole at the top of each cookie.
- Bake in preheated oven 8 to 10 minutes or until edge are light brown. Reopen holes with a toothpick. Transfer cookies to a wire rack and cool.
- For glaze, combine 4 cups powdered sugar, the 1 teaspoon vanilla, and the 1/4 cup milk. Divide into portions; tint each portion with food coloring, as desired. Glaze cookies. Stir additional powdered sugar into remaining icing for piping consistency. Pipe decorations on glazed fish. Let icing dry.
- Attach each fish to a wooden dowel, using the embroidery thread. Makes about 30 cookies.

Fish-and-Chips Snack Mix
- 4 cups corn chips
- one 6 ounce package bite-size cheddar cheese fish-shape crackers (3 cups)
- 2 cups oyster crackers
- 1 cup fried mixed vegetable sticks or potato sticks (shoestring potatoes)
- 1 cup tiny marshmallows
In a very large mixing bowl, combine corn chips, fish-shape crackers, oyster crackers, and vegetable sticks. Store in an airtight container for up to 1 week. Stir in marshmallows before serving. Makes 11 cups good for about 16 servings for your mermaid party, luau party or beach party!
Tropical Freeze
- One quart pineapple, lime, or orange sherbet or sorbet
- Fresh pineapple, papaya, or mango slices
- 1/2 to 3/4 cup pineapple ice cream topping
- Whip cream
- Scoop sherbet or sorbet into six dessert dishes.
- Add Fresh pineapple, papaya, or mango slices. Top each serving with a spoonful or pineapple ice cream topping.
- Add pressurized whipped dessert topping. Serve immediately.
- Makes 6 servings

Mini Pirate Ship Sandwiches
- three 6-inch unsliced French-style rolls
- yellow mustard
- 6 ounces sliced pastrami, cooked ham, roast beef, turkey or hotdog
- 3 slices cheese (provolone, mozzarella or swiss)
- 3 lettuce leaves
- 1 tomato cut in slices
- 6 pretzel rod sticks
- 2 wooden skewers
- Make a small slit 4 inch long on the top of each roll. Hollow out a 3/4-inch wide strip of bread along the slit. Spread the inside of the bun with mustard and/or mayonnaise.
- Divide meat and cheese evenly among the rolls. Add lettuce and tomato wedges to each sandwich. Cut sandwich in half before serving during a luau party or mermaid party.
- Cut out Pirate Sails and use a skewer to poke through two sails. Insert into sandwiches. Repeat again for the second mast.
- Put 3 pretzel rods on one side as oars, repeat for the other side. Makes 6 servings.
Pirate Tuna Melt Sandwiches
![]() |
Add a new fun twist to otherwise ho-hum sandwiches. Serve your swash-buckling, hungry crowd some tasty sandwiches that will satisfy even the most picky buccaneer! |
- 1 can tuna
- 2 tablespoon mayonaise
- 1 teaspoon mustard
- 1 teaspoon relish
- 6 slices of bread stamped and toasted pirate stamp
- 3 slices cheese, any flavor
- Mix tuna, mayonaise, mustard and relish together.
- Stamp bread with pirate stamp, toast.
- Spread tuna mixture on bread.
- Top with one slice of cheese.
- Toast in toaster or on top of stove with a pan (add some butter).
- When the toast is brown take it out of the toaster or pan.
- Cut off crust.
- Serve to the hungry pirates! Arrrrrrrr!!!!
Seven-Seas Pasta Salad
- 2 cups medium macaroni shells
- 2 small carrots thinly sliced
- 1 medium cucumber, seeded and shredded
- 1 medium yellow sweet pepper, coarsely chopped
- 1/3 to 1/2 cup Italian dressing
- 4 ounces packaged processed cheese spread, cut into 1/2 inch slices
- Cook pasta according to package directions. Drain. Rinse in cold water and drain. Mix pasta, carrots, cucumber, and pepper together. Add dressing and toss to coat. Cover and chill for 1 to 4 hours.
- Use a small star-shaped cutter to cut cheese slices into small stars. Toss with the salad right before serving. Makes 6 servings.
